Aishajiang Aili is a scholar working on Global and Planetary Change, Soil Science and Atmospheric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Aishajiang Aili has authored 28 papers receiving a total of 269 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 16 papers in Global and Planetary Change, 8 papers in Soil Science and 7 papers in Atmospheric Science. Recurrent topics in Aishajiang Aili's work include Aeolian processes and effects (7 papers), Atmospheric aerosols and clouds (7 papers) and Atmospheric chemistry and aerosols (6 papers). Aishajiang Aili is often cited by papers focused on Aeolian processes and effects (7 papers), Atmospheric aerosols and clouds (7 papers) and Atmospheric chemistry and aerosols (6 papers). Aishajiang Aili collaborates with scholars based in China, Thailand and Saudi Arabia. Aishajiang Aili's co-authors include Nguyễn Thị Kim Oanh, Hailiang Xu, Hailiang Xu, Qiao Xu, Abdul Waheed, Jilili Abuduwaili, Murad Muhammad, Wanyu Zhao, Xinfeng Zhao and Xu Qiao and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Journal of Hazardous Materials and Journal of Environmental Management.
